What is 3CX?

3CX is bolting AI onto the PBX and rewriting its licensing to match

Three things are moving together: V20 Update 10 landed in alpha with MCP support and a dedicated AI Server, partner and distributor NFR subscriptions were repackaged from ENT+ into an AI Edition, and a separate post covers how to size AI Server hardware for response time. Ordinary platform work continues underneath, with portal changes allowing self-managed edition downgrades and hosting removal. Feed bodies are truncated at source, so only the leads are visible.

What is Kaltura?

Kaltura goes all-in on agentic AI video — Event OS, avatar roleplay, and an open-sourced AI Agent Skills suite.

Kaltura is in the middle of a sharp pivot toward agentic AI for rich-media platforms. In a single month it has open-sourced an AI Agent Skills suite (so any third-party AI agent can build rich-media experiences), introduced Event OS for AI Agents (natural-language event creation and orchestration), unveiled an avatar-powered roleplay solution for enterprise training, and is presenting an Agentic Revenue Engagement Platform at Forrester. The releases are tightly aligned around one thesis.

◆ Where it's heading

The AI Server is the informative part: 3CX is offering inference customers run themselves rather than routing calls into a hosted model, which matches a base that already self-hosts its phone system. Licensing is being reorganized on the same axis, with the AI Edition displacing the old enterprise tier in the channel before it reaches general commercial tiers. Recent updates around it, including emailed AI agent transcripts and markdown knowledge sources, all feed the same AI agent surface.

◆ Prediction

Update 10 should move from alpha to general availability with the AI Edition packaging following into the commercial tiers, given the channel has already been switched over. What MCP actually exposes is not determinable from these entries because the feed truncates every body.

◆ Where it's heading

The arc is clearly from a video platform into an agentic-AI orchestration layer that happens to specialize in video. Kaltura is staking out the position that video, events, training, and revenue engagement should all be run through AI agents talking to its platform — and is willing to open-source the agent-skills layer to make Kaltura the default endpoint for rich-media agents.

◆ Prediction

Expect a paid agent runtime or pricing model on top of the open-sourced skills, deeper avatar/roleplay options for enterprise L&D, and Event OS plug-ins for major collaboration platforms (Teams, Slack, Google Workspace). The next big tell will be how serious enterprise adoption of Event OS becomes versus staying a demo-stage capability.
